Creating a Social Media Strategy from Scratch

Author: Editorial Staff   Last updated on: November 26, 2019    Leave a Comment  

Social media is one of the best places to market your brand. It’s got over 3.484 billion users, which translates into nearly half the population of the world. You can reach this massive audience just by creating a stellar social media strategy.

Here’s how you can create your social media strategy and start reaching your target customers today.

1. Define Your Goals

It is crucial to decide on your goals before you start your marketing efforts. Doing this can help you streamline your efforts to reach the goal without any other distractions.

However, do keep in mind that the goals you set must be SMART (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Realistic, and Timely) in nature.

Some of the most popular and common goals are:

  • Increasing traffic to your website
  • Improving your reach
  • Selling more of your products or services
  • Improve your engagement with your target audience

2. Define Your Target Audience

Having clearly defined goals isn’t sufficient if you don’t know whom to target your marketing efforts to. Thus, your target audience needs to be defined exceptionally well. Based on demographics, locations, and interests and values, you can describe your target customer.

It is also critical to know their pain points. These are the very points that you need to solve using your products or services. When you show them that your products or services solve their problems, they’ll be more likely to purchase them.

You must also know the main social media platforms that they use and the types of content they like most. Based on these insights, you should narrow down your focus to just one or two social media platforms where they are the most active.

Similarly, you should start creating the type of content that they are most likely to engage with and post it on those social media platforms.

Doing this can increase your chances of getting high engagement rates and can help you grow your presence on social media.

3. Conduct an Audit

Auditing is crucial for any business. It helps you figure out where you stand and what steps you need to take to reach your goals. Additionally, you’ll also be able to figure out what’s working for you and what isn’t, and that can help you improve your strategy.

Through an audit, you’ll also get to know the type of content that works the best to drive engagement. It even gives you an idea of the times when your audience is the most active during the day.

Lastly, an audit should also include a competitor audit. This will put you head-to-head with your competitors and test how well you perform compared to them. The various metrics that you should check include your follower base, engagement rate, and more.
